Boilers are steam and energy generating equipment that always work under high pressure. This is exactly why they are susceptible to failures, accidents and performance reductions. For this reason boiler maintenance must represent a constant need within industries.

However, as important as boiler maintenance is the company's ability to correctly diagnose and monitor these energy-generating equipment. Only then will she have better information about when, why and how to carry out maintenance, in addition to the type of service that must be performed.

Know then the real importance of boiler maintenance and why the qualitative analysis and constant monitoring of this equipment are important factors for effective maintenance.

Boiler maintenance: Why is it so important?

Boiler maintenance represents an important part for the proper functioning of any type of industry that uses this equipment. This importance is mainly due to some aspects.

The first aspect is directly related to the safety of operations. Boilers always work under high pressure, so they have safety devices that must be properly maintained. Otherwise, they could have serious accidents, which could even culminate in tragic explosions.

This can be avoided by correctly performing maintenance on: safety valves, water level control electrodes, measurement sensors (level transmitters, pressure and temperature transmitters)

Another aspect is related to boiler efficiency losses and technical failures that cause equipment downtime for long periods, mainly due to lack of maintenance. This fact will mean a loss of money, as it will compromise the daily generation of energy and, consequently, the generation of income for the industry.

It is also worth mentioning that every boiler is susceptible to various types of problems that may arise over time, causing failures and reduced performance.

Among these problems we can mention: Corrosion, Erosion, Abrasion, Overheating, Mechanical and Thermal Fatigue and Combustion Efficiency Losses.

These occurrences can be discovered and corrected with an efficient diagnosis, through equipment for measuring the variables that influence the operation and combustion of the boiler.

These diagnoses can be performed in several ways, for example:

Analyze the factors that may be harming combustion (oxygen analysis, CO2 analysis and CO analysis), causing increased fuel consumption (biomass, oil and gas)
Perform routine combustion adjustments according to gas analysis;
Verification of the moisture content of the fuel used (mainly biomass), which will help in better control of combustion;

Such processes make it possible to anticipate problems, ensuring greater operator safety, and increasing energy efficiency, improving combustion efficiency and reducing fuel consumption and reducing operating costs.

Operational Diagnostics: As important as maintenance

In fact, boiler maintenance is essential in every industry that depends on this equipment, however, just as important as maintenance is the ability to make an accurate diagnosis beforehand.

It will be through this operational diagnosis that the engineer and maintenance technicians will have more information to support more assertive decision making regarding maintenance and boiler efficiency.

This diagnosis will make it possible to collect data on the functioning of the boiler, such as fuel consumption, boiler efficiency and all the variables that influence combustion.

These and many other data, in addition to causing a reduction in fuel consumption, will contribute to a greater monitoring of the efficiency of the equipment, exerting a direct influence on the need or not for maintenance in boilers.
